Subject: AgriLink gateway cut for staging

Welcome aboard. The FieldPulse telemetry gateway build went to staging this morning. Flash only tractors in the Dellmere test paddock; production fleets wait for sign-off. Known issue: CAN frames over 64 bytes drop silently — fix lands next cut. Ping the channel before any rollback. Verify your flash against the token printed below.

session token of kahag-bawip = htk6_729d08

Heads up, support folks: when a school reports the Gridwise solver spitting out broken timetables right after a release, first check whether their instance pulled the new build. Rollbacks are painless — just re-trigger the previous pipeline from the releases page. If you need to verify a build is genuinely ours, compare its signature against our release key, which is the following.

deploy key for kahof-kadup: bky19_YDnVAD7xLc2m2mMUEyR

So you got paged about checkout latency and want to reproduce it — good instinct. The Larkspur load harness lives in `loadtest/`; run `./harness.sh warm` first or your first run will be garbage. Default profile simulates 500 concurrent carts against the sandbox checkout flow. Results land in the `loadmetrics` tables, and Grafite dashboards read from there, so don't truncate anything mid-run. The harness needs write access to the metrics database, so before running anything, export the connection string shown below.

replica DSN, bagaf-bagep: mssql://praion_svc:7RJjXrE@db-3c46.halixcorp.internal:5432/zorix